What Birthday Dress You Should Wear To Your Birthday Party

Okay, your big day is approaching and you’re a little unsure on what birthday dress you should wear, to your own birthday celebrations. Here’s a quick article to inspire your next birthday dress, fit for your birthday destination and a birthday Queen like yourself!

The Formal Dress/gown

So, if you are planning your birthday party at a super cool venue to party the night away. Guests tend to dress up more when a birthday is hosted at a venue opposed to a backyard party, because you want all eyes on you, the birthday girl, of course, I suggest you opt for a more formal birthday dress. If you want to really stand out and make that birthday dress statement, why not try a beautiful gown, it’s safe to say you won’t be doubling up with one of your guests, that’s for sure.

A Little More Low Key In A Short Dress

If you’re planning on having a few of your close mates around for a good old backyard party, to celebrate your big day! As backyard parties tend to be a little more low key, I would suggest going for a nice simple short dress. To make sure your birthday dress is a standout, I would choose a colour theme and make sure the birthday dress matches accordingly. Think how cute your birthday snaps are going to be when your birthday dress, balloons and cake are matching.

Sparkle The Night Away

Now, if your planning on having a boozy night at the club to celebrate your birthday milestone. Then, I would be going for the ultimate sparkly dress, not only will it light up the dance floor, but it will have you looking a million bucks; giving you that birthday spark. But, If sparkles are not your thing, then you can always go for a leather or velvet birthday dress instead, as these fabrics scream a night of clubbing and will give you that super sexy look fit for a party girl like you.

Flowy Cute Birthday Dress For The Luncheon

If your ideal way of celebrating your birthday is a luncheon spent eating plate upon plate and a massive slice of cake to top the day off. Then, to complement the casual lunch vibes, I would be going for a cute flowy dress paired with some super cute wedges or flats. The best thing about wearing a flowy dress is if you come out in a food coma, with a food baby, who’s going to see it right?

Get The Floral Dress Out For That Winery Tour

If you and your birthday tribe are making your way through wineries throughout your birthday, then I suggest you opt for a cute floral dress. Floral works really well with the whole winery scenery, meaning your dress is going to fashionably go with the outdoorsy vineyard scenery, talk about fashionably coordinated birthday snaps. On top of that, you can complete the outfit with a pair of boots which are perfect to stand in if you’ve had a few too many wines!

A Mid-Length Dress For Dinner

Lastly, if you’re celebrating your birthday fine dining by going out with some friends or family to dinner. Then you should try a mid-length dress. Choosing this dress length allows you to create a more formal look, without looking totally overdone and out of context for the restaurant that you are dining at; giving you the perfect balanced fashion statement that is a little more dressed up for the occasion and still leaves you a birthday Queen standout.

There you have it my top birthday dress styles, ideal for your big day. Have any other dress suggestions, I would love to hear in the comment section below.
